Background to the Match
Before we get into the nitty-gritty, let's set the stage. The 2016-2017 season was a significant one for both Celta Vigo and Real Madrid. Real Madrid, under the guidance of Zinedine Zidane, were chasing the La Liga title, aiming to dethrone Barcelona. Their squad was packed with world-class players like Cristiano Ronaldo, Sergio Ramos, and Karim Benzema, making them a formidable force. Celta Vigo, on the other hand, had their own ambitions. Managed by Eduardo Berizzo, they were looking to secure a strong finish in La Liga and make a mark in the Europa League. Their squad featured talented players like Iago Aspas and Pione Sisto, capable of causing trouble for any defense. The match took place at Celta Vigo's home ground, Balaídos, known for its passionate atmosphere.
